Coinbase is offering their Coinbase Members: $3 RNDR (Render) for Free when you 'Watch 3 Videos' and answer a the quiz questions via Coinbase Website or Mobile App [iOS or Android] or when following the instructions listed below.

Thanks to community members anothauserhere & kandasamykishore for finding this deal
  • Note, must login to your Coinbase account w/ a verified ID to proceed w/ this promotional offer
Deal Instructions
  1. Click this link here then sign in to your account [Join for Free]
  2. Click this link here to visit the Coinbase Rewards Section or select Learn and Earn Section from Coinbase App
  3. Under Render section, watch the available 3 videos and answer the follow-up questions to earn $1 RNDR per video for $3 RNDR.
    • Example Questions:
      • Question: What is the Render Network?
        • Answer: A decentralized GPU rendering marketplace
      • Question: How do users earn RNDR?
        • Answer: Rendering 3D artwork
      • Question: What is next on the Render network's
      • product roadmap?
        • Answer: Monetization of 3D objects and environments
  4. Complete these to earn your full token/credit to your account
    • Note, you will need to verify your ID/identity, once identify is verified, your credits will be deposited.
